正常的业务接口怎么写
时间: 2024-09-28 22:07:58 浏览: 27
正常的业务接口通常是根据具体的业务需求和系统设计来编写的。下面是一个简单的示例,以说明业务接口的一般编写方式:
1. 确定接口的目的和功能:在编写接口之前,需要明确接口的目的和功能,包括需要实现哪些操作、传递哪些数据等。
2. 设计接口参数:根据业务需求,设计接口所需的参数,包括请求数据、请求方式(GET、POST等)、请求头等信息。
3. 实现接口逻辑:根据接口参数和业务需求,实现接口的逻辑处理,包括数据的获取、处理、验证、返回等。
4. 编写接口文档:编写接口文档,详细说明接口的使用方法、参数说明、返回值等信息,以便其他开发人员或用户了解和使用。
5. 测试接口:对接口进行测试,确保其功能正常、性能稳定、数据正确等。
下面是一个简单的示例代码,用于展示一个基本的业务接口的实现方式(假设使用Python语言和HTTP请求库):
```python
from flask import Flask, request
app = Flask(__name__)
@app.route('/api/example', methods=['GET', 'POST'])
def example_api():
# 获取请求参数
data = request.json if request.method == 'POST' else request.args
# 实现接口逻辑
response = {
'status': 'success', # 返回状态码和信息
'message': 'This is an example API', # 返回消息
'data': data # 返回数据
}
# 返回响应结果
return response
```
上述代码中,我们使用Flask框架创建了一个简单的Web应用程序,并定义了一个名为`example_api`的路由处理函数。该函数通过`request`对象获取请求参数,并根据请求方式(GET或POST)进行处理。最后,返回一个包含状态码、消息和数据的响应结果。
请注意,这只是一个简单的示例,实际的业务接口可能会涉及更复杂的逻辑和数据处理。同时,为了确保接口的安全性和稳定性,还需要考虑一些额外的因素,如身份验证、权限控制、错误处理等。
阅读全文